Rental Market Trends

Bonsall, CA

As of April 2025, Bonsall's rental market is competitive, with strong renter demand causing quick leasing times for well-priced units. Bonsall's average rent is 13.9% ($345) lower than the California average of $2,482 and 19.5% ($349) higher than the U.S. average of $1,788.

Frequently Asked Questions
Bonsall Rental Market FAQs

Explore rental prices, market trends, and availability in Bonsall, CA.

The average rent in Bonsall, CA is $2,137 per month.
Homes in Bonsall typically rent for between $1,334 and $3,830 per month, with an average of $2,137 per month.
In Bonsall, the average rent for a 1-bedroom home is $1,906 per month, for a 2-bedroom home, $2,323 per month, and a 3-bedroom home is $2,946 per month.
The average rent in Bonsall is 19.5% ($349) higher than the national average of $1,788 per month.
The rental market in Bonsall, CA, is currently competitive, with strong renter demand causing quick leasing times for well-priced units.
In Bonsall, CA, the average rental stays on the market for approximately 26 days. While most properties are rented within this timeframe, factors like seasonality, demand, and property type can affect how quickly a rental leases.
There are currently 3 rental properties available in Bonsall, CA.
Based on the current averages, a household would need an annual income of $92,920 to comfortably afford a 2-bedroom home in Bonsall.
